Cheryl Esposito welcomes Staci Haines, founder of generationFIVE, a social justice organization whose mission is to end the sexual abuse of children within 5 generations through survivor leadership, community organizing, transformative justice approaches and movement building. We work to interrupt and mend the intergenerational impact of child sexual abuse on individuals, families, and communities.”

Staci authored the worldwide acclaimed book The Survivor’s Guide to Sex: How to Have an Empowered Sex Life After Childhood Sexual Abuse.

Transforming trauma is Staci’s business. She has integrated the discipline of Somatics (often applied in Leadership Coaching) into healing trauma in people’s lives. Working through the psycho-biology is a powerful way to move from managing traumatic symptoms to transforming trauma and your life. Transforming trauma includes being able to change the deep reactions that linger long after traumatic experiences– the fight, flight, freeze and dissociative responses which emerge automatically to protect us. While these responses are initially life saving, they tend to create havoc over time.

Staci created Generative Somatics, a program where people are able to learn presence and boundaries. They learn to re-establish connection with themselves and others, to connect with what gives their life meaning, and to leverage their resilience.

Cheryl Esposito welcomes Lynne Twist, global activist, fundraiser, consultant & author of The Soul of Money: Reclaiming the Wealth of Our Inner Resources. She is Founder of The Soul of Money Institute and co-founder of The Pachamama Alliance. Rooted in a profound encounter with the Achuar people in a remote region of the Ecuadorian Amazon, Lynne and husband Bill Twist co-founded The Pachamama Alliance to change the dream of the modern world and bring forth an environmentally sustainable, spiritually fulfilling, socially just human presence on this planet. FOUR YEARS. GO. is a campaign to catalyze and empower a fundamental shift in the direction of humanity. With this campaign, Pachamama Alliance is creating a global rallying cry to inspire an awareness of the urgency to shift humanity’s trajectory by 2014, before our destructive trends make that shift impossible. It is empowering individuals and organizations to set and reach goals that will cause a positive global tipping point by 2014, setting humanity on a new path. Think this is impossible? Think again.
